Dronedeploy and OpenStreetMap
Who knows how to import Dronedeploy material in OpenStreetMap?
I want repair missing house in OSM...

Re: Dronedeploy and OpenStreetMap
You don't import drone images to osm.
But you can use JOSM to load your picture as a layer and draw new things and upload to osm.org.
Maybe you need a plugin to do this.
